如何使用mysql odbc连接器为远程系统创建dsn名称

如何使用mysql odbc连接器为远程系统创建dsn名称,mysql,sql-server,Mysql,Sql Server,我想使用(java/mssql)从我的系统中访问远程mysql 当我开始做这个工作时,我使用mssql 2008 r2创建了链接服务器,当时我使用mysql odbc连接器为mysql数据库创建了一个DSN名称,我使用 本地主机 作为服务器名,但实际上我需要在DSN上为远程服务器创建,而不是要使用的本地主机 192.168.1.120 在这一点上,我得到的错误如下 连接失败hy000 mysql odbc 5.1驱动程序无法连接到mysql 服务器 请帮帮我,我最近7天都在工作 提前感谢不幸的是

我想使用(java/mssql)从我的系统中访问远程mysql

当我开始做这个工作时,我使用mssql 2008 r2创建了链接服务器,当时我使用mysql odbc连接器为mysql数据库创建了一个DSN名称,我使用

本地主机

作为服务器名,但实际上我需要在DSN上为远程服务器创建,而不是要使用的本地主机

192.168.1.120

在这一点上,我得到的错误如下

连接失败hy000 mysql odbc 5.1驱动程序无法连接到mysql 服务器

请帮帮我,我最近7天都在工作


提前感谢

不幸的是,您的问题非常不清楚,MSSQL与此有什么关系?您需要解释a)MySQL服务器在哪里,b)将连接到MySQL的应用程序在哪里,c)您创建DSN的确切方式,d)错误发生的确切时间。如果您要进行Java编程,可以使用此处描述的Java中的ODBC,请查看JDBC。我希望本地mssql的更新需要在远程mysql数据库中更新。。。a) 这是我旁边的另一个系统(连接在局域网中)b)mssql的链接服务器正在连接到mysql(对于链接服务器的创建,我还需要为远程mysql创建DSN)c)我使用它安装了mysql odbc驱动程序5.1我正在尝试创建DSN d)输入服务器名称后,用户名和pwd当我点击测试按钮时,我得到了这个错误“连接失败hy000 mysql odbc 5.1驱动程序无法连接到'192.168.1.120'上的mysql服务器”,现在,我会忘记除了基本连接问题以外的一切。您可以使用MySQL客户端工具(如MySQL.exe或其他)连接到MySQL吗?您确定您使用的用户帐户具有正确的连接权限吗?您确定网络连接正常吗?等,您可能会在dba或serverfault站点上获得与安全或网络相关的连接问题的更好响应。